HOW TO GET RID OF SUPERFLUOUS APPS




Image result for android


The purpose of this procedure is not so much to free space but to remove any apps that might be performing poorly. Apps can contain
all sorts of trouble-prone, permissions-based polling, checking and syncing.

  • Step 1: Open the Settings area by touching the Settings cogwheel-like icon. Then scroll through to the Apps menu item. In older versions of Android, it's labeled Applications.

  • Step 2: Touch the Downloaded tab and scroll through the list of apps. These are the apps that you've installed over the years.

  • Step 3: Touch the app label for any app that you haven't used in six months and press Clear Cache, then Clear Data and then Disable or Uninstall, depending on options proffered.

Tip: Be ruthless here and purge anything you're not using -- it's a lot easier than identifying rogue behavior app-by-app.
  • Step 4: Test by restarting the phone and unscientifically identifying whether performance has improved. Key benchmarks are time-to-start and speed-of-scroll between home screens.

If the phone is feeling nimble again, you've identified your issue.
